Unsorted

adj

Definitions

Adjective
  1. 1
    Not in any particular order or sequence.

    "Had the council warrants been in order, no question but considerable discoveries might have been made of the iniquity of this time; but those being unsorted, and in no small confusion, I was obliged to keep myself by what the managers have thought fit to put into the registers; and it is surprising to find some things there, which we shall afterwards meet with."

  2. 2
    Mixed, jumbled, not separated by property into categories.

    "When he knocked the tray of type sorts onto the floor, he simply scooped everything back into the compartments, all unsorted."

  3. 3
    Ill-chosen, inconvenient, unsuitable obsolete

    "The purpose you undertake is dangerous; the friends you have named uncertain; the time itself unsorted; and your whole plot too light for the counterpoise of so great an opposition."
